LINDALE, TX (KLTV) - He's not your typical East Texas teenager. Benjamin Cooper of Lindale doesn't go home after school and watch TV, or play video games, he cooks dinner for his entire family and loves it. Ben has now been selected to compete in a prestigious chef contest, hoping to make it big.
He's only 16 year's-old, but Ben Cooper, a Lindale High School Junior says he knows what he wants to do.
"I want to get through school and eventually run my own restaurant, maybe even a couple of them," said Ben. Not just any school. Ben wants to attend Johnson and Wales University in Denver, a prestigious culinary school. To help make that happen, Ben entered an online video chef contest, and the school must have like it. The school chose Ben to prepare his dish in Miami for a chance at a scholarship.
"The dish is a grilled pork tenderloin with green bean bundles and Roma tomatoes," said Ben. Ben say's he's been cooking since 6th grade when he met a woman at church who ran a catering business. Now, Ben cooks dinner for his family almost every night.
"That means a lot to me because I'm a single mom with four teenagers, and with a job and going to school, I don't have time to do a lot of things around here, so him taking that slack away is awesome," said Ben's mother Michele Cooper. Ben says he loves to make anything on the BBQ, and who knows, one day you may get to try his food right here in East Texas at his restaurant called... "Probably Dukes, just cause John Wayne," said Ben. "I like John Wayne."
